Mental Well-being Practices and Meditation Techniques

In today's fast-paced world, it's essential to prioritize your mental well-being. Incorporating meditation techniques into your routine can significantly improve your overall mental health. Here are some effective practices to help you achieve a state of calm and balance:

1. Mindfulness Meditation

Mindfulness meditation involves focusing your attention on the present moment without judgment. By observing your thoughts and feelings as they arise, you can cultivate a sense of awareness and acceptance.

2. Loving-Kindness Meditation

Loving-kindness meditation, also known as Metta meditation, involves sending well-wishes and compassion to yourself and others. This practice can help foster feelings of empathy, love, and forgiveness.

3. Body Scan Meditation

Body scan meditation involves systematically focusing on different parts of your body, noticing any sensations or tension. This practice can help you release physical and emotional stress, promoting relaxation.

4. Guided Visualization

Guided visualization meditation uses imagery to create a sense of peace and calm. By visualizing serene landscapes or positive outcomes, you can reduce anxiety and enhance your mood.

5. Deep Breathing Exercises

Deep breathing exercises focus on slow, deliberate breathing to promote relaxation and reduce stress. By taking deep breaths and focusing on your breath, you can center yourself and find inner peace.
